Bard Associates Inc. purchased a new stake in shares of Aehr Test Systems (NASDAQ:AEHR - Free Report) during the second quarter, according to its most recent 13F filing with the SEC. The institutional investor purchased 156,900 shares of the semiconductor company's stock, valued at approximately $15,072,000. Aehr Test Systems makes up approximately 3.3% of Bard Associates Inc.'s holdings, making the stock its 6th biggest holding. Bard Associates Inc. owned about 0.48% of Aehr Test Systems at the end of the most recent quarter.

Aehr Test Systems Profile

(Free Report)

Aehr Test Systems develops, manufactures and sells semiconductor test and burn-in equipment used by device manufacturers to ensure quality and reliability of integrated circuits. Its products are designed for wafer-level reliability assessment, functional test and stress screening of memory devices, system-on-chips, optical components and power semiconductors. By focusing on wafer-level burn-in and testing processes, the company helps reduce cost and improve yield for high-volume semiconductor production.

The company's product portfolio includes FOX series wafer probe test and burn-in systems as well as ABTS burn-in ovens.
